“We Are Your SPs”

Wow. Sean Bonner just pointed me at this. Not sure how long it’ll stay up on YouTube — and I hope the group calling themselves Anonymous at this time haven’t made it as easy to fingerprint the video as it looks — but watch it while you can, if only because it’s kind of creepy in and of itself. Manifesto, declaration of war, sharp political film:

EDIT: it’s just occurred to me that “Anonymous” might actually be the dog-hating (and therefore All Right By Me) Internet strike force Anonymous.

EDIT: yes it is.